Assemblymember Block Issues Statement on Governor’s May Budget Revision Featured

Assemblymember Marty Block (AD-78) today issued the following statement after Governor Schwarzenegger released the May Revision of his 2010-2011 budget proposal:

“With today’s announcement we are once again reminded that there will be no easy choices when it comes to getting our state’s fiscal house in order. In the face of a $19.1 billion deficit, the May Revision reflects the many painful and difficult choices that lie ahead, while reinforcing the need to protect critical funding to support California’s colleges and universities. At a time of economic uncertainty, when we are being asked to provide more with less, our public education systems must remain a priority. Investing in higher education is a proven job creator, critical to our state’s long-term economic recovery and it is reassuring to see higher education programs preserved in this proposal.”
